Gaston F. "Country" Lewis (August 4, 1903 – November 28, 1989) was an American football, basketball, track, and cross country coach. He served as the head football coach at Alabama State University (1929–1933), Wilberforce University (1934–1946), and Central State University (1947–1956). Lewis grew up on a farm in Caesarscreek Township, Greene County, Ohio. He earned a master's degree at Ohio State University.
